  • Test Conditions and Methodology

    EN 14372 Phthalate Testing involves the following steps:

    1. Sampling: Collecting a representative sample of the food packaging material.

    2. Extraction: Extracting phthalates from the sample using a solvent-based extraction technique.

    3. Analysis: Analyzing the extracted solution for di(2-ethylhexyl) phthalate, benzyl butyl phthalate, and di-n-butyl phthalate using gas chromatography.

    Test Equipment and Instruments

    EN 14372 Phthalate Testing requires specialized equipment and instruments, including:

  • Gas chromatograph (GC)
  • Solvent-based extraction equipment
  • Centrifuge
  • Pipettes
  • Testing Environment Requirements

    The testing environment should meet the following requirements:

  • Temperature: Between 20C and 25C.
  • Humidity: Less than 60.
  • Pressure: Standard atmospheric pressure.
  • Sample Preparation Procedures

    Sample preparation involves:

  • Cutting a representative sample of the food packaging material
  • Weighing and preparing the sample for extraction
  • Testing Parameters and Conditions

    EN 14372 Phthalate Testing involves the following testing parameters and conditions:

  • Sample size: 10-20 grams.
  • Extraction time: 30 minutes to 1 hour.
  • Analysis time: 30 minutes to 1 hour.
  • Reporting Requirements

    Reports must include:

  • Test results for di(2-ethylhexyl) phthalate, benzyl butyl phthalate, and di-n-butyl phthalate
  • Limits of detection and quantification
  • Method validation data
